2023-12-29|閱讀時間 ‧ 約 23 分鐘

composer dump-autoload 指令的用法

    composer dump-autoload 是 Composer 工具的一個指令,用於重新生成自動載入檔案。當您在專案中新增、刪除或移動類別檔案時,可以使用 composer dump-autoload 指令來更新 Composer 的自動載入機制,以便正確載入新的類別檔案。

    具體來說,composer dump-autoload 指令會根據專案的 composer.json 檔案中的 PSR-4 或 PSR-0 設定,重新生成 vendor/autoload.php 檔案,該檔案負責自動載入專案中的類別檔案。

    使用 composer dump-autoload 指令的一般用法如下:

    $composer dump-autoload

    您可以在專案的根目錄下開啟終端機或命令提示字元,並執行上述指令。Composer 將掃描專案中的類別檔案,並根據 composer.json 檔案中的設定重新生成自動載入檔案。

    請注意composer dump-autoload 指令不會安裝或更新任何相依套件,它只是重新生成自動載入檔案。如果您新增了新的相依套件或更新了 composer.json 檔案中的相依套件版本,您應該執行 composer install 或 composer update 指令來安裝或更新相依套件。

    總結來說,composer dump-autoload 指令用於重新生成 Composer 的自動載入檔案,以便正確載入專案中的類別檔案。

    分享至
    成為作者繼續創作的動力吧!
    © 2024 vocus All rights reserved.